In this episode, Niall takes on a question that affects every generation: Should we scrap the retirement age and let people work as long as they want?
With the Employment (Contractual Retirement Ages) Bill 2025 moving through the Dáil, big changes could be on the way. Under the proposed law, employees would have the right to refuse retirement before the State Pension Age, and employers would need to justify why a contractual retirement age is necessary. Failure to respond could even carry criminal penalties.
But is this a step forward—or a step too far? Supporters argue it values experience, eases pension pressures, and gives older workers real choice. Critics warn it could undermine the promise of retirement, strain those in physically demanding jobs, and block opportunities for younger generations.
